Arrowhead CEO Johan Pilestedt has taken to X/Twitter to seemingly share a first look at the cape design that was inspired by the review ******** on Steam following the PSN account linking fiasco. The image, which you can see below, is only a small tease of what's to come as we only get a look at the bottom right of the cape. However, that hasn't stopped fans from getting very excited. [Hidden Content] — Pilestedt (@Pilestedt) May 11, 2024 @MadeByKoobi was one of the many who can't wait for this cape, and they shared the always-wonderful Jurassic Park meme of Dr. Ian Malcolm saying, 'You did it. You crazy son of a ******, you did it." [Hidden Content] [Hidden Content] — Elevate KOOBI Manchester Major (@MadeByKOOBI) May 11, 2024 Countless others praised the team for actually making this a reality, and this first look follows many designs created by fans themselves after Sony reversed course and decided to not force players to link a PSN account to play Helldivers 2. The capes from both the community and Arrowhead are inspired by the horrifying red line of negative reviews that appeared on Steam following the announcement of this planned requirement, and it appears it will soon live forever in Helldivers 2 as a funny reminder of the rough patch for the game that has otherwise been a big hit all around. Helldivers 2 received over 14,000 negative reviews today due to an update that will require PSN accounts next week. In case you missed it, SteamDB now has daily reviews on the charts page. [Hidden Content] — SteamDB (@SteamDB) May 3, 2024 Speaking of that rough patch, it also led to Helldivers 2 being pulled from 177 countries due to the PSN linking requirement, which obviously caused a huge headache for everyone inside and out of the studio. Thankfully, Sony changed course and all is right in Helldivers 2 for the time being. Well, besides the constant threat of enemies at every turn doing their best to stop us from spreading democracy. "Helldivers fans — we’ve heard your feedback on the Helldivers 2 account linking update. The May 6 update, which would have required Steam and PlayStation Network account linking for new players and for current players beginning May 30, will not be moving forward," PlayStation wrote on its official account. "We’re still learning what is best for PC players and your feedback has been invaluable. Thanks again for your continued support of Helldivers 2 and we’ll keep you updated on future plans." Samurai action-adventure Ghost Of Tsushima Director's Cut is due to launch on PC this coming Thursday, May 16th - but it'll be available on Steam in nearly 180 fewer countries than expected. That's because its online features will require players to sign-in to a PSN account, and PSN accounts are not available in those countries. This is effectively the same issue that recently enraged Helldivers 2 players. Read more View the full article

Screenshot: Ghost of Tsushima Steam is refunding preorders of the director’s cut of Ghost of Tsushima for buyers who live in countries without PlayStation Network access. That’s despite the fact that arguably the most important part of the game is still playable without PlayStation Network account linking. The news comes after Valve abruptly delisted the game yesterday. Ghost of Tsushima only requires PSN account linking for its Legends multiplayer mode, a requirement the single player campaign is exempt from, the game’s developer went out of its way to say in a recent post. Steam, Green Man Gaming, and Epic Games Store each have disclaimers noting the same thing. In theory, that would mean if you don’t care about multiplayer modes, you could still play, but in... Warner Bros., owners of the now-defunct ****** Swim Games publishing label, have contacted some developers about returning ownership of their game's Steam pages. The developers of both Small Radios Big Televisions and Duck Game shared the news on X yesterday. It's a seeming reversal of Warner Bros. stated policy back in March, when all ****** Swim Games seemed destined to be delisted. Read more View the full article

Saving the Gondians is a complicated task in Baldur's Gate 3, partially because of how it intersects with several other side quests. "Save the Gondians" begins in Act Three, and represents the culmination of two separate BG3 quest lines: disabling the Steel Watch and the ongoing love-hate relationship between Barcus Wroot and Wulbren Bongle. Gondians are gnomish worshipers of the inventor **** Gond, enslaved by Banites. Once the player has traveled to the Steel Foundry or the Iron Throne, they'll meet either Zanner or Obelia Toobin. Either NPC will then ask them to help save the Gondians from oppression. View the full article
